BALAY/BAHAY
Creating Our Home

Picture
BALAY/BAHAY: Creating Our Home is an exhibition examining the meaning of home, featuring work by nine emerging Filipinix-American artists. Through investigations of belonging, memory, identity & contemporary issues, these artists share their diverse interpretations of home and the multi-layered diversity of Philippine culture & experiences as FilipinXs in the US diaspora.

The November 1st show will include an interactive public altar. We encourage you to bring an offering to your ancestors for ‘Araw ng mga Patay,’ or Day of the Dead. The exhibition’s artists will be participating in a call to the ancestors, including an opening ceremony by Eagle Rock native Filipina musician, Gingee.

Featuring work by:
Nica Aquino
Vanessa Briones-Englund
Champoy
Sara Chao
Christine Hipolito
Jacqueline Lee
Marissa Lynn
Diyan Valencia

Curated by Nica Aquino with the assistance of Vanessa Briones-Englund


Balay meaning home in Ilokano – a language spoken in the northern Philippines & in Visayan – a language spoken in the central & southern Philippines.

Bahay meaning home in Tagalog – the national language of the Philippines.
